Quick heads-up on Pinwheel UI versioning: we cut a minor release every sprint, and anything touching component props needs a changeset file in the PR. No changeset, no merge — the bot will nag you. Majors are rare and go through the design council first. The full policy, with examples of what counts as breaking, lives on the internal page below.

wiki page, bahip-yahip: https://grafana.qirvanlabs.corp/browse/display/projects/cc3a1b9dbfc9

## Configuration — Givenote receipt mailer

Givenote generates and emails donation receipts for the Ashbourne Trust platform. All settings load from `.env` at startup and are validated before the first send; a missing or malformed value aborts the process rather than sending partial receipts. Reviewers should check that `MAILER_FROM_NAME` matches the registered charity name, that `RECEIPT_CURRENCY` is ISO-formatted, and that retries are capped at three. The mailer also signs each receipt PDF, and the signing setup requires the following line.

secret setting of tajof-bahif: COURIER_KEY3=65d

**Action item PM-214 (Quillgraph API)**

Plugin authors: the resolver batching fix shipped in Quillgraph 3.2 eliminates the N+1 pattern that degraded the Fernmarket deployment. Plugins must now route nested lookups through the shared DataLoader instead of issuing per-node fetches. Direct resolver calls will be rejected starting next release. Batch window and cache sizing defaults are listed below.

constants for yaduf-fahag:
BUDGETS = {
    "kelix": 528,
    "briwyn": 734,
}

**Handover: Crumbwell order-cutoff rule**

Hi, welcome aboard! Quick context from me to Priya: the bakery order-cutoff job in Ovenline runs at 14:00 local, and anything after that rolls to next-day batching. Don't touch the timezone config — it's fragile. If the scheduler's config vault locks you out (happens monthly), unseal it with the recovery passphrase below.

recovery phrase for tafop-fawep: zorwyn-ulaox